Tectonostratigraphic architecture and uplift history of the Eastern Yilgarn CratonGeoscience Australia Record 2007/15SummaryThis Geoscience Australia Record is a public domain release of the Module 3 structural study from the Predictive Mineral Discovery Co-Operative Research Centre (pmd*CRC) and AMIRA (Australian Mineral Industry Research Association) Y1-P763 project which concluded in November 2005. An 18 month confidentiality period applied to this work but the resulting report is now able to be released. Research into the structural evolution of the Eastern Goldfields Superterrane (EGST) continued in allied projects (Y2 and Y4) as part of the pmd*CRC program. The Y2 project Final Report was released to the public as Geoscience Australia Record 2006/05. As of July 2007, the active Y4 pmd*CRC project has been continuing the work from the Y1-P763 and Y2 projects. Therefore, some interpretations of the structure of the EGST presented in Geoscience Australia Record 2007/15 have changed. One of the enduring assets of the original Y1-P763 Final Report is the very extensive data preserved in the appendices, which, due to their size, are available only on DVD. The philosophy behind the Y1-P763 report was to clearly separate data from interpretation, a move which has aided continuous improvement in the understanding of the structural evolution of the EGST.
